Equinox is seeking a detail-oriented and proactive Entitlements and Development Coordinator to provide administrative and operational support to the Entitlements Department with additional coordination across Facilities Project Design and Clubs teams. This role is ideal for some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ment is highly organized and has a strong grasp of regulatory processes and documentation management.
Key Responsibilities:
- Provide administrative support to the Entitlements Department and indirect support to Facilities Project Design and Clubs Managers.
- Organize and maintain both digital and physical documentation ensuring accurate and accessible records.
- Track and follow up on the status of regulatory approvals permits licenses registrations and violations.
- Coordinate and schedule inspections renewals and updates with third-party vendors and regulatory agencies.
- Maintain a comprehensive calendar and database of violations court hearings and compliance deadlines.
- Review and process invoices and payment requests in a timely and accurate manner.
Qualifications :
- College-level education or training in design engineering construction facility maintenance or a related field.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Outlook Office Suite and Adobe applications is required.
- Familiarity with regulatory agency protocols and governmental approval processes is highly desirable.
- Strong organizational communication and computer skills.
- Demonstrated ability to work collaboratively and independently in a team-oriented environment.
Pay Transparency: Min $70k - Max $80k
